WPSN vision statement

Winnetka Public School Nursery strives to continue our tradition of excellence in innovative, developmental early childhood education by being a leader in interpreting the Reggio Emilia approach to learning.

  • Decisions based on the image of the child.
    • We believe children are capable and competent, worthy of respect and validation. By creating an inspiring and nurturing environment in the classroom and through careful observation, questioning and shared explorations, teachers build knowledge together with children and foster the growth of their creativity, problem-solving abilities and understanding of the world.
  • Critical importance of staff excellence and development.
    • We support the continued growth and professional learning of our highly knowledgeable and skilled teachers as they move forward on their shared Reggio journey with children and families.
  • Active partnerships among children, teachers and parents.
    • We seek partnerships that offer parents a unique opportunity to better understand, participate in, and appreciate their children's development while growing in their role as parents.
  • Community connections.
    • We endeavor to enrich our connections to the Winnetka public schools, surrounding communities, and the educational community at large, building upon the relationships developed throughout our rich history since 1927 by our founders, Carleton Washburne and Rose Alschuler.
